Statistic
A single measure, reported as a number, used to summarize a set of data.
Null Hypothesis
The hypothesis that there is no significant difference or effect, typically the hypothesis a researcher tries to disprove.
Distribution
Describes how the values of a variable are spread or distributed across different categories or intervals.
P > .05
Indicates that the probability of obtaining the observed data under the null hypothesis exceeds 5%, typically leading to failing to reject the null hypothesis.
